EntityClassGenerator.GenerateCode Metod
Definition
Viktigt
En del information gäller för förhandsversionen av en produkt och kan komma att ändras avsevärt innan produkten blir allmänt tillgänglig. Microsoft lämnar inga garantier, uttryckliga eller underförstådda, avseende informationen som visas här.
Genererar en källkodsfil som innehåller de objekt som genereras från CSDL-filen (conceptual schema definition language).
Överlagringar
| Name | Description |
|---|---|
| GenerateCode(String, String) |
Genererar en källkodsfil som innehåller de objekt som genererades från den angivna CSDL-filen (Conceptual Schema Definition Language). |
| GenerateCode(XmlReader, TextWriter) |
Genererar källkod med hjälp av csdl-filen (conceptual schema definition language) som finns i XmlReader objektet och matar ut den genererade källkoden till en TextWriter. |
| GenerateCode(String, String, IEnumerable<String>) |
Genererar källkod med den angivna CSDL-filen (Conceptual Schema Definition Language). Listan över schemafilsökvägar används för att lösa eventuella referenser som finns i CSDL-filen. |
| GenerateCode(XmlReader, TextWriter, IEnumerable<XmlReader>) |
Genererar källkod baserat på csdl-filen (konceptuellt schemadefinitionsspråk) i XmlReader objektet och matar sedan ut den genererade källkoden till en TextWriter. Ett IList objekt XmlReader används för att matcha referenser som finns i CSDL-filen. |
GenerateCode(String, String)
Genererar en källkodsfil som innehåller de objekt som genererades från den angivna CSDL-filen (Conceptual Schema Definition Language).
public:
System::Collections::Generic::IList<System::Data::Metadata::Edm::EdmSchemaError ^> ^ GenerateCode(System::String ^ sourceEdmSchemaFilePath, System::String ^ targetFilePath);
public System.Collections.Generic.IList<System.Data.Metadata.Edm.EdmSchemaError> GenerateCode(string sourceEdmSchemaFilePath, string targetFilePath);
member this.GenerateCode : string * string -> System.Collections.Generic.IList<System.Data.Metadata.Edm.EdmSchemaError>
Public Function GenerateCode (sourceEdmSchemaFilePath As String, targetFilePath As String) As IList(Of EdmSchemaError)
Parametrar
- sourceEdmSchemaFilePath
- String
CSDL-filsökvägen.
- targetFilePath
- String
Den genererade källkodsfilens sökväg.
Returer
En IList av EdmSchemaError dessa innehåller eventuella genererade fel.
Gäller för
GenerateCode(XmlReader, TextWriter)
Genererar källkod med hjälp av csdl-filen (conceptual schema definition language) som finns i XmlReader objektet och matar ut den genererade källkoden till en TextWriter.
public:
System::Collections::Generic::IList<System::Data::Metadata::Edm::EdmSchemaError ^> ^ GenerateCode(System::Xml::XmlReader ^ sourceEdmSchema, System::IO::TextWriter ^ target);
public System.Collections.Generic.IList<System.Data.Metadata.Edm.EdmSchemaError> GenerateCode(System.Xml.XmlReader sourceEdmSchema, System.IO.TextWriter target);
member this.GenerateCode : System.Xml.XmlReader * System.IO.TextWriter -> System.Collections.Generic.IList<System.Data.Metadata.Edm.EdmSchemaError>
Public Function GenerateCode (sourceEdmSchema As XmlReader, target As TextWriter) As IList(Of EdmSchemaError)
Parametrar
- target
- TextWriter
Till TextWriter vilken källkoden skrivs.
Returer
En IList av EdmSchemaError dessa innehåller eventuella genererade fel.
Gäller för
GenerateCode(String, String, IEnumerable<String>)
Genererar källkod med den angivna CSDL-filen (Conceptual Schema Definition Language). Listan över schemafilsökvägar används för att lösa eventuella referenser som finns i CSDL-filen.
public:
System::Collections::Generic::IList<System::Data::Metadata::Edm::EdmSchemaError ^> ^ GenerateCode(System::String ^ sourceEdmSchemaFilePath, System::String ^ targetPath, System::Collections::Generic::IEnumerable<System::String ^> ^ additionalEdmSchemaFilePaths);
public System.Collections.Generic.IList<System.Data.Metadata.Edm.EdmSchemaError> GenerateCode(string sourceEdmSchemaFilePath, string targetPath, System.Collections.Generic.IEnumerable<string> additionalEdmSchemaFilePaths);
member this.GenerateCode : string * string * seq<string> -> System.Collections.Generic.IList<System.Data.Metadata.Edm.EdmSchemaError>
Public Function GenerateCode (sourceEdmSchemaFilePath As String, targetPath As String, additionalEdmSchemaFilePaths As IEnumerable(Of String)) As IList(Of EdmSchemaError)
Parametrar
- sourceEdmSchemaFilePath
- String
CSDL-filsökvägen.
- targetPath
- String
Den genererade källkodsfilens sökväg.
- additionalEdmSchemaFilePaths
- IEnumerable<String>
En lista över schemafilsökvägar som kan användas för att lösa eventuella referenser i källschemat (CSDL-filen). Om källschemat inte har några beroenden skickar du en tom lista.
Returer
En IList av EdmSchemaError objekt som innehåller eventuella genererade fel.
Gäller för
GenerateCode(XmlReader, TextWriter, IEnumerable<XmlReader>)
Genererar källkod baserat på csdl-filen (konceptuellt schemadefinitionsspråk) i XmlReader objektet och matar sedan ut den genererade källkoden till en TextWriter. Ett IList objekt XmlReader används för att matcha referenser som finns i CSDL-filen.
public:
System::Collections::Generic::IList<System::Data::Metadata::Edm::EdmSchemaError ^> ^ GenerateCode(System::Xml::XmlReader ^ sourceEdmSchema, System::IO::TextWriter ^ target, System::Collections::Generic::IEnumerable<System::Xml::XmlReader ^> ^ additionalEdmSchemas);
public System.Collections.Generic.IList<System.Data.Metadata.Edm.EdmSchemaError> GenerateCode(System.Xml.XmlReader sourceEdmSchema, System.IO.TextWriter target, System.Collections.Generic.IEnumerable<System.Xml.XmlReader> additionalEdmSchemas);
member this.GenerateCode : System.Xml.XmlReader * System.IO.TextWriter * seq<System.Xml.XmlReader> -> System.Collections.Generic.IList<System.Data.Metadata.Edm.EdmSchemaError>
Public Function GenerateCode (sourceEdmSchema As XmlReader, target As TextWriter, additionalEdmSchemas As IEnumerable(Of XmlReader)) As IList(Of EdmSchemaError)
Parametrar
- target
- TextWriter
Till TextWriter vilken du vill mata ut den genererade källkoden.
- additionalEdmSchemas
- IEnumerable<XmlReader>
Listan över XmlReader objekt som innehåller scheman som refereras till av källschemat (CSDL-filen). Om källschemat inte har några beroenden skickar du in ett tomt IList objekt.
Returer
En lista över EdmSchemaError objekt som innehåller eventuella genererade fel.